Key Differences
In short — Core i7-11700F outperforms Xeon W3680 on the selected game parameters. We do not have the prices of both CPUs to compare value. The better performing Core i7-11700F is 4018 days newer than Xeon W3680.
Advantages of Intel Core i7-11700F
- Performs up to 16% better in Overwatch 2 than Xeon W3680 - 375 vs 322 FPS
- Consumes up to 50% less energy than Intel Xeon W3680 - 65 vs 130 Watts
- Can execute more multi-threaded tasks simultaneously than Intel Xeon W3680 - 16 vs 12 threads

Intel Xeon W3680 | vs | Intel Core i7-11700F |
---|---|---|
Mar 16th, 2010 | Release Date | Mar 16th, 2021 |
Xeon | Collection | Core i7 |
Westmere-EP | Codename | Rocket Lake |
Intel Socket 1366 | Socket | Intel Socket 1200 |
Server | Segment | Desktop |
6 | Cores | 8 |
12 | Threads | 16 |
3.3 GHz | Base Clock Speed | 2.5 GHz |
3.6 GHz | Turbo Clock Speed | 4.9 GHz |
130 W | TDP | 65 W |
32 nm | Process Size | 14 nm |
25.0x | Multiplier | 25.0x |
None | Integrated Graphics | None |
Yes | Overclockable | No |
